Transaction fe36a15fc6e84eb8b8e95feba53523f85c089b2e5518f28e1b2921ce771f029c

block
23855235012c417bd351e77fa9e0642aff320bd14a679f4726ba1f62ce226d38

1 Input

23 Outputs